What's a typical day for you? “Typical” is a word not often used since my diagnosis of Friedreich Ataxia (FA). Normally, I wake up with my husband, and he wakes our two youngest boys After he leaves for work, my mom comes to our house daily, she helps me prepare for the day,. She takes the boys to school, then comes back to our house and takes me to the gym. I go to the gym five days a week for approximately two hours. After the gym, I run errands if necessary and go back home for lunch. Following lunch, I enjoy reading or watching TV - my leisure time! My boys come home from school mid-afternoon. I make dinner (often with my kids help). My husband comes home from work late afternoon, and we enjoy our time together until we call it a day.
How long have you known you are living with FA? I was officially diagnosed when I was 20, but knew there was something wrong around 16. I am 38 years old now.
Are there any others with FA in your family? I had never heard of FA before my diagnosis.
